Miami man arrested for alleged sexual assault of woman
Miami, Florida – According to Miami Police, a 28-year-old Miami man attempted to sexually assault a woman inside of a Walmart in Miami this past weekend.
Bredan Harvey was taken into custody and faced several charges, including attempted sexual battery and grand theft of a vehicle, police said.
The female victim was shopping in the store located in the 3200 block of Northwest 79th Street last Sunday when Harvey came up from behind and lifted her dress up, according to an arrest report.
According to police, Harvey grabbed the woman’s private parts before pushing her to the ground and ripping off her underwear.
Witnesses were able to pull Harvey off the victim and hold him until Miami-Dade Police arrived and placed him under arrest.
According to police, Harvey is being held on no bond.
Police asks anyone who was a victim to call MDPD’s Sex Crimes Investigation Unit at 305-715-3300.
